That among the many Nebraska fans, there are some who are stupid,
rude, and probably drunk, doesn't really get at the issues with
Pelini (or Paul). Pelini is a highly paid, highly visible leader
of what almost certainly is Nebraska's most public institution.
As such, the way he treats the press, his sideline decorum, and
his public demeanor are his not only his own actions, but they
reflect on the institution(s) which employ him and significantly
contribute toor detract from the public discourse. That we and
he should reject the vile behavior of some fans who behave badly
isn't really at issue.
